At its core, the innovation centers on a next-generation energy management system that optimizes power flow at the vehicle level, enabling dramatically improved battery efficiency and faster, smarter charging. Unlike conventional approaches that rely heavily on external infrastructure upgrades, this solution integrates advanced predictive algorithms with adaptive thermal regulation—teaming up to reduce energy loss during drive cycles while supporting ultra-fast charging without degradation. Early testing demonstrates significant gains in real-world range and charging speed, with the technology designed to work seamlessly within existing EV platforms. This makes adoption feasible without requiring consumers to swap or replace their current vehicles—just a smart software and hardware update.
